When Leeds United and Wolverhampton Wanderers meet, the script usually involves late drama and tactical battles. While Wolves dominated this fixture for a period in the late 2010s, the "Bees-like" resilience of Leeds has turned this into one of the most balanced mid-table rivalries in the Premier League.
Head-to-Head Summary (Last 10 Matches)
Leeds United wins: 4
Wolves wins: 5
Draws: 1
Leeds have become Wolves' "bogey team" recently, winning three of the last four Premier League encounters, including a dominant away performance earlier this season.
The goal stats highlight a fascinating contrast. Wolves often win by narrow 1-0 margins, whereas Leeds victories tend to be high-scoring affairs.
Total Goals (Last 10): 28
Average per match: 2.8 goals
Leeds United: 16 goals
Wolves: 12 goals
Conclusion: A Shifting Power Dynamic
For years, Wolves were the "big brother" in this matchup, particularly during their dominant Championship-winning season and early return to the Premier League. However, the last 24 months have seen a Leeds resurgence.
